The design of a wooden packaging box system involves creating a structure that provides adequate protection for the items being transported or stored. It includes considerations such as the size, shape, strength, and durability of the box, as well as the materials used, including wood types, glues, and finishes. Additionally, it should comply with international regulations for packaging materials, such as ISPM 15, which is the International Standards for Phytosanitary Measures regulating the movement of wood packaging material in international trade.
